Keeping your workstation organized and your devices connected often starts with a quality USB hub—especially a powered one. Powered USB hubs don’t just act as extension cords for your ports: they supply their own electricity, so they can reliably charge devices like external drives, phones, and tablets while maintaining stable data transfer. That added power is essential to avoid overloading your computer’s USB ports and ensures consistent performance across all your peripherals.
